Looking beyond the traditional applications of polyurethanes (PUR),
Polyurethanes as Specialty Chemicals presents a different approach
to polyurethane chemistry by examining a range of new products and
new research for both environmental and medical applications. This
book is also the first in its field to provide useful design tools
for product designers to customize the foam surface. The author
examines extraction methods and biodegradability of polyurethanes
for removing pollutants from air and groundwater and for
sanitation/wastewater treatment. Thomson also explores the behavior
of polyurethanes in a biological environment, covering a broad
spectrum of applications that includes artificial organs, chelating
agents for pharmaceuticals, and delivery systems for skin care
products and cosmetics. The in-depth treatment of biochemical
processes and cellular interaction includes tissue response, cell
adhesion, 3D cell scaffolding for cell propagation, the
immobilization of enzymes, and the production of proteins. Other
topics of interest include agricultural applications and the use of
PUR as an analytical/diagnostic system for testing toxicity without
the use of animals. Destined to become indispensable in its field,
Polyurethanes as Specialty Chemicals explores conventional PUR and
its composites - emphasizing formulations, reticulated foams and
hydrophilics - as versatile structures that can be used for
specific design objectives in environmental and medical
applications.
